Pentecost — Power for Witness, Not Just Personal Experience
Pentecost is often remembered for its dramatic signs — wind, fire, tongues — but Peter's own explanation points past the spectacle to its purpose: the Spirit poured out so that Christ could be proclaimed to 'everyone who calls on the name of the Lord.' Every genuine encounter with the Holy Spirit points outward in witness, not only inward in feeling.
